Analyzing the Market: Average Freelance Web Designer Salary
Freelancing in web design can be a lucrative path. The typical salary for freelance web designers varies greatly depending on factors such as experience, location, and popularity for their talents.
According to recent studies, the median freelance web designer can make anywhere from $30,000 to $70,000 per year. However, highly skilled designers with a strong portfolio and extensive knowledge of the latest technologies can command salaries well above this range.
It's important to note that these figures are simply averages. A freelance web designer's actual earnings will be contingent upon a number of individual factors.
Crafting Your Portfolio: Essential Skills for Freelance Web Designers
Launching a successful freelance web design career hinges on showcasing your talent and expertise. A stellar portfolio acts as your visual resume, demonstrating your skills and attracting potential clients. To build a portfolio that truly shines, you'll need to hone several essential skills.
- Ideate captivating website designs that align with client needs and brand identities.
- Bring to Life your designs using industry-standard tools and technologies, including HTML, CSS, and JavaScript.
- Collaborate effectively with clients to understand their vision and present solutions that exceed expectations.
- Enhance websites for performance, user experience, and search engine visibility.
By developing these skills, you'll be well on your way to creating a portfolio that demonstrates your value as a freelance web designer. Remember, your portfolio is a dynamic reflection of your talents and should be continually evolved to showcase your latest work and growth.
